Adjusting the Timing Belt Tension

The XC series robots use a timing belt for controlling the movement of the
Z and R axes. If the belt becomes slack, use the following procedure to give
proper tension to the belt.
WARNING
THE MOTOR AND SPEED REDUCTION GEAR CASING ARE EXTREMELY
HOT AFTER AUTOMATIC OPERATION, SO BURNS MAY OCCUR IF
THESE ARE TOUCHED. BEFORE TOUCHING THESE PARTS, TURN OFF
THE CONTROLLER, WAIT FOR A WHILE AND CHECK THAT THE
TEMPERATURE HAS COOLED.
WARNING
INJURY CAN OCCUR IF HANDS OR FINGERS ARE SQUEEZED BETWEEN
THE DRIVE PULLEY AND BELT. ALWAYS TURN OFF THE CONTROLLER
AND USE CAUTION WHEN HANDLING THESE PARTS.
CAUTION
SINCE A POSITIONAL SHIFT OCCURS AFTER ADJUSTING THE BELT
TENSION, IT IS NECESSARY TO MAKE ABSOLUTE RESET, STANDARD
COORDINATE SETTING AND POINT DATA SETTING AGAIN.
